Transnational Criminal Organizations (TCOs) are networks of individuals engaged in illegal activities that cross national borders. These organizations are involved in a wide range of criminal activities, including drug trafficking, human trafficking, migrant smuggling, and more. TCOs are responsible for trafficking deadly drugs such as illicit fentanyl and other opioids into American communities, fueling violence and corruption, and undermining the rule of law. This book examines the extensive operations of TCOs, which have grown both in size and sophistication. It explores their various criminal enterprises and the significant threat they pose to national security and public safety. Furthermore, it delves into the efforts and strategies employed to mitigate and disrupt TCO activities. Each chapter provides a detailed analysis of specific aspects of TCOs, from their impact on the U.S. homeland to the legislative and executive measures aimed at combating them. This comprehensive examination aims to shed light on the pervasive influence of TCOs and the ongoing efforts to protect communities and uphold the rule of law.
